It is with deep sorrow I have to report of the deteriorating health condition of Roy Chaffin, my good friend.

Roy has been a great contributor to the Flight Simulator  community. He has released packages for Combat Flight Simulator 2 and FS2002 all the way up to P3D

He has been suffering with Parkinson's Disease for some time. Three weeks ago Roy had a fall. He went to get up off a chair (one of those office chairs on wheels). It went one way, he went the other. He fell on his back with his head hitting the door jamb behind him and was not really with it.

Paramedics took him to a local hospital in an ambulance where he was x-rayed and they announced he had broken two vertebrae in his neck. They were unable to treat him and sent him to a major London hospital where spinal surgeons operated and inserted metal plates to support the neck. The good news is that the spinal chord was not  breached and he is not paralyzed.

The surgeon said the operation was a complete success. He has gradually recovered from the operation although still very sore, stiff and weak from having to lay still for three weeks without sitting or standing.

He is being moved to a local private hospital where a regime of physiotherapy will begin - although he says he just wants a reasonable quality of life.

Roy is an Internationally acclaimed wildlife artist and is known for his unique style, combining photographic detail with an artistic portrayal. The results are dramatic, each animal painting seeming to acquire a living quality.

His paintings and limited edition prints are collected by people around the world.

You can view some of his work at www.roychaffin.com. You can click on the link http://www.roychaffin.com/rcs-panels.html to view his Flight Simulation addons.

He has worked with world famous Siegfried &Roy and Tippi Hedron's Shambala Preserve.
